A rum from Spain, bottled by Maison Ferrand, at 42,6%.
How does Planteray Spain (PX Cask Finish) 2012 taste?
Aggregated from 31 community reviews.
Soft, sherry-forward, gentle but simple A newcomer-friendly Spanish Planteray single cask, 12 years old at 42.6%. Expect sweet PX sherry notes, vanilla, caramel, wood and a hint of smoke. RumX members see it as a gentle, whisky-like sipper or mixer rather than a complex showpiece.
Those who enjoy sweeter, sherry-driven, whisky-like rums at low ABV and want an easygoing sipper or an upgrade for rum-based highballs.
Enthusiasts seeking high intensity, deep complexity, or very dry profiles; anyone expecting a bold single cask experience.

Review by Michael Ihmels 🇩🇪
Rather a disappointing Planteray from Spain from the year 2012. Tastes very much like sherry and also recognizable in the nose. Therefore also a little sweet which doesn't suit my taste. Also a little woody on the palate
Review by Johannes
Sweet, sherry, smoky wood notes. Not really my taste.
Review by Martin Ekrt
The smell doesn't impress too much. Some caramel, vanilla, cinnamon and dried fruit. In the taste I was probably most interested in a kind of whiskey in combination with the PX finish, which then carries over into the finish. A less sweet taste would have suited me better, but again, not a bad thing for me.
Review by Richard Krupa
Lots of sherry. Fruit and vanilla
Review by Leo Krüper
Very thin, hardly any character of its own
Review by crazyforgoodbooze
Sweet and lots of sherry, a little smoky and slightly earthy and reminiscent of cold coffee with cigarettes. I didn't have too high expectations of a rum from Spain and in a PX cask at that. Not bad but really nothing special either.
Review by JFehr
Woody, sweetish and fruity. Quite unspectacular
